主なポイント:
- Excelで特定の目標を達成するための適切な入力値を見つけるには、従来の手法では対応が難しい複雑な逆計算が必要
- Excelmatic は、平易な言葉で「この出力を得るにはどんな入力が必要?」と尋ねるだけで、手動でのゴールシーク設定が不要に
- Excel組み込みのゴールシークと比較して、Excelmaticは複雑な数式依存関係を自動的に処理し、メニュー操作なしで即座に回答を提供
- 財務モデリングや販売予測を行うビジネスプロフェッショナルにとって、AIアプローチは最小限のExcel知識で迅速かつアクセスしやすい仮定分析を実現
仮定分析は、さまざまなシナリオをテストし、可能性のある結果の範囲を決定できる強力なデータ分析手法です。言い換えれば、実際のデータを変更することなく、特定の変更による影響を確認できます。このような分析は、逆計算が必要な財務モデリング、予測、その他のビジネスアプリケーションで非常に貴重です。
このチュートリアルでは、Excelのコアな仮定分析ツールの1つであるゴールシークに焦点を当てます。実践的な例を用いて、Microsoft Excelでこの従来のツールを使用する方法を学びます。また、この従来の方法と、同じ結果を得るためのより直感的で迅速な方法を提供するExcelmaticのような現代のAI搭載ソリューションを比較します。
Excelのゴールシークとは?
ゴールシークは、ユーザーが特定の目標出力を達成するために数式で必要な入力値を見つけることを可能にするExcelの仮定分析ツールです。データテーブルやシナリオマネージャーのような他の仮定分析ツールが複数の変数を考慮するのに対し、ゴールシークは希望する結果を満たすために単一の変数を調整することに焦点を当てます。これは、高度なExcel機能を習得したい人にとって基礎的な機能です。
ゴールシークの仕組み
ゴールシークは、数式から得たい結果が分かっているが、それを達成するために必要な入力値が分からない場合に使用されます。基本的には、希望する結果を設定し、Excelに反復的に入力変数を調整させて解決策を見つけさせることで、逆方向に作業します。
ゴールシークの一般的な用途
ゴールシークはさまざまな分野で使用されますが、最も一般的な用途は財務モデリングと学術的なシナリオです。これらのアプリケーションには以下が含まれます:
- 予算予測: ゴールシークは、財務目標を達成するために必要な貯蓄額や投資額を決定するのに役立ちます。例えば、年末までに一定額を貯めたい場合、必要な月々の貯蓄額を計算できます。
- ローンの支払い: 固定された月々の支払額に基づいて、あなたが負担できるローンの金額を計算できます。毎月支払える特定の金額がある場合、ゴールシークは元本を調整して、いくら借りられるかを確認できます。
- 損益分岐点分析: 企業は、コストを賄い損益分岐点に到達するために必要な販売量を見つけるためにゴールシークを使用できます。利益をゼロに設定することで、ゴールシークは販売数量や価格を調整して損益分岐点を決定できます。
- 成績計算: 学生や教育者は、希望する総合的な授業成績を達成するために最終試験で必要な点数を決定するためにゴールシークを使用できます。
- GPA目標: また、特定のGPAに到達または維持するために、今後の授業で必要な成績を決定できます。
それでは、Microsoft Excelでこれを適用する方法を探ってみましょう。
Excelでゴールシークを使用する方法
データモデルにゴールシークを適用するには、いくつかの繰り返し可能なステップが含まれます。まず従来の方法を説明し、その後、より効率的なAIアプローチを紹介します。
従来の方法:Excel組み込みツールの使用
ステップ1:データの設定
Excelが解釈できる方法でデータと数式を設定することから始めます。解決したい数式が、調整される入力セルに正しくリンクされていることを確認してください。

上の画像の数式によると、結果Cは入力Aと入力Bに依存しているため、入力AまたはBのいずれかを変更して結果Cの目標を達成できます。
ステップ2:ゴールシークの実行
まず、結果を調整したい数式が含まれるセル(例えばC2)を選択します。データタブに移動し、予測グループの仮定分析をクリックして、ゴールシークを選択します。

ゴールシークダイアログボックスで、数式が含まれるセル(設定対象セル)、希望する結果(目標値)、変更する入力セル(変化させるセル)を指定します。

OKをクリックして、Excelが適切な入力値を見つけることを許可します。

キャンセルをクリックすると変更が破棄され、元の値が保持されます。
ステップ3:結果の分析
ゴールシークを実行した後、Excelは選択した入力セルを自動的に調整して目標出力に到達します。更新された値がシートに表示されます。

上の画像では、入力Bを100から200に変更することで、目標の結果C 1000を達成しました。
AIメソッド:Excelmaticを使用した即答

ゴールシークは効果的ですが、メニューの操作や特定のダイアログボックスの理解が必要です。ExcelmaticのようなAIエージェントはこのプロセス全体を簡素化します。
ワークフローは簡単です:
- ExcelファイルをExcelmaticにアップロード
- 平易な言葉で質問 上の例では、単純に「結果C(セルC2)を1000にするには、入力B(セルB2)をいくつにすればいいですか?」と尋ねるだけです。
- 回答を得る Excelmaticは数式の依存関係を分析し、正しい入力値を即座に提供します。適切なツールを見つけたりボックスに入力したりする必要はありません。
この会話型アプローチは、複雑な分析をよりアクセスしやすくし、大幅に高速化します。
Excelゴールシークの例
これら2つの方法が実際の問題にどのように適用されるかを探ってみましょう。
例1:ローンの支払額計算
家の購入を計画していて、月々の支払額1,000ドルで負担できる最大のローン金額を決定したいと想像してください。金利とローン期間は考えていますが、ローン元本を把握する必要があります。
従来の方法
ステップ1:データの設定
新しいExcelワークシートを開き、以下に示すように設定を作成します。

金利(5%)をセルB1に、ローン期間(30年)をセルB2に、ローン金額の初期推定値(200,000ドル)をセルB3に入力します。セルB4に、PMT関数を使用して月々の支払額を計算する数式を入力します:
=PMT(B1/12, B2*12, -B3)
ステップ2:ゴールシークの実行
データ > 仮定分析メニューからゴールシークを呼び出します。

ダイアログボックスで以下を入力:
- 設定対象セル:
B4(月々の支払額セル) - 目標値:
1000(希望する月々の支払額) - 変化させるセル:
B3(ローン金額)
ステップ3:結果の解釈
OKをクリックした後、Excelは解決策を見つけます。

調整されたローン金額は186,281.62ドルです。これが、これらの条件で1,000ドルの月々の支払額で負担できる最大のローンです。
Excelmaticでの解決
Excelmaticでは、ワークシートをアップロードして単純に尋ねるだけです:
月々の支払額を正確に1000ドルにするには、ローン金額をいくつにすればいいですか?
Excelmaticは即座に計算し、値186,281.62ドルを返します。クリック操作や手動設定を節約できます。
例2:売上目標の達成
売上目標500,000ドルを目指すセールスマネージャーであると仮定します。製品の単価は分かっていますが、販売する単位数を決定する必要があります。
従来の方法
ステップ1:データの設定
新しいワークシートを開き、以下に示すようにデータを入力します。

セルA2に単価(250ドル)を入力し、セルB2に販売単位数の推定値を入力します。セルC2に、総売上高の数式を入力します:
=A2 * B2
ステップ2:ゴールシークの実行
ゴールシークダイアログボックスを開きます。

ダイアログボックスで以下を入力:
- 設定対象セル:
C2(総売上高セル) - 目標値:
500000(希望する売上目標) - 変化させるセル:
B2(販売単位数)
ステップ3:結果の解釈
ExcelはセルB2の販売単位数を調整します。

結果は、250ドルで2,000単位を販売する必要があることを示しています。これで500,000ドルの売上目標を達成できます。
Excelmaticでの解決
Excelmaticを使用すると、プロセスは単一の質問に削減されます:
総売上高を500,000ドルにするには、いくつの販売単位数が必要ですか?
Excelmaticはリクエストを処理し、回答を提供します:2,000。
ゴールシークを手動で使用する際の一般的なエラー
Excel組み込みのゴールシークを使用する場合、いくつかの一般的なエラーに遭遇する可能性があります。AIツールは多くの場合、ロジックを内部で処理することでこれらの問題を回避しますが、それらが何であるかを知っておくことは良いことです。
1. Excelゴールシークは解決策を見つけられなかった可能性があります
これは、ツールが解決策を見つけられない場合の頻繁な問題です。これは、解決策が数学的に不可能な場合、またはExcelのアルゴリズムがデフォルトの試行回数内で解決策に収束できない場合に発生します。
例えば、販売例の単価が誤って0ドルに設定されていた場合、販売単位数に関係なく売上高は常に0ドルになります。ゴールシークは500,000ドルに到達する解決策を見つけるのに失敗します。

これを修正するには、まず数式と入力が論理的であることを確認してください。もし論理的であれば、Excelの最大反復回数を増やすことができます(ファイル > オプション > 数式 > 最大反復回数)が、単純なモデルではこれはめったに必要ありません。
2. 「セルには値が含まれている必要があります」エラー
ゴールシークは、「変化させるセル」に別の数式ではなく、ハードコードされた値が含まれている必要があります。もし他のセルから計算されたセルを変更しようとすると、Excelはエラーを表示します。

ゴールシークに変更を求めるセルが独立した入力変数であることを確認する必要があります。ExcelmaticのようなAIツールは、多くの場合、複雑な依存関係を追跡するのに優れており、このようなエラーの発生可能性を減らします。
結論
この記事では、Excelでの逆計算のための強力な手法を紹介しました。アナリストなら誰でも知っておくべき信頼性の高い機能である組み込みのゴールシークツールを使用した従来の方法を説明しました。実践的な例を通じて、そのステップバイステップの適用と潜在的な落とし穴を見ました。
また、現代のAIエージェントであるExcelmaticがこのプロセスをどのように革新しているかも探りました。平易な言葉で質問するだけで、メニュー操作やトラブルシューティングが不要になり、即座に正確な回答が得られます。
仮定分析を簡素化する準備はできましたか?今すぐExcelmaticをお試しください そして、逆計算の質問に即答する容易さを体験してください。
ゴールシークの手動制御を好むか、AIソリューションの速度とシンプルさを好むかに関わらず、仮定分析を習得することは間違いなくデータモデリングスキルを向上させます。
FAQ
Excelのゴールシークとは何ですか?
ゴールシークはExcelの仮定分析ツールです。単一の変数を調整することで、数式で特定の目標出力を達成するために必要な入力値を見つけるのに役立ちます。
ゴールシークはいつ使用すべきですか?
数式の希望する結果が分かっていて、その結果を達成するための特定の入力値を決定する必要がある場合にゴールシークを使用します。
Excelでゴールシークを実行するにはどうすればいいですか?
数式が含まれるセルを選択し、データタブに移動し、仮定分析をクリックして、ゴールシークを選択し、その後、目標値と変更する入力セルを指定します。または、ExcelmaticのようなAIツールを使用して、平易な言葉で直接質問します。
ゴールシーク操作を途中でキャンセルするとどうなりますか?
ゴールシーク操作をキャンセルすると、Excelは操作開始前の元の値に戻ります。
ゴールシークが解決策を見つけられないことがあるのはなぜですか?
目標値が非現実的であるか、制約条件の下で数学的に不可能である場合、または入力値が許可された反復回数内で収束できない場合、ゴールシークは失敗する可能性があります。